New Delhi, April 3 (IANS) Six main infrastructure industries in India, including crude oil, power generation and coal production, registered a 8.7 percent growth in February against 7.6 percent in the same month last fiscal. The growth, however, was lower at 5.6 percent during the first 11 months of this fiscal, compared to 8.7 percent during the corresponding 11 months of the last fiscal, data released by the commerce and industry minister showed Thursday.
Among the six sectors, crude oil output expanded by just 0.4 percent during the 11 months, as against 5.8 percent for the corresponding period of the previous fiscal. Similarly, the output of finished steel also grew at a lower rate of 5 percent, as against 11.3 percent in the previous fiscal.
